Cornerback Jewellz Tapp from New Orleans has committed to TCU for the 2027 recruiting class. Tapp stands 6 feet tall and weighs 175 pounds, having recorded 24 tackles, nine pass breakups, and five interceptions during his junior season at John Curtis in River Ridge, Louisiana. He also had offers from Houston, Kansas State, and Cincinnati before choosing TCU, becoming the eighth overall recruit and second cornerback in the Horned Frogs' class. Tapp was recognized as a District 9-5A Second Team player while helping his team achieve a 9-3 record last season.
